Work Shown:
Use the compound interest formula
A = P*(1+r/n)^(n*t)
A = 10000(1+0.039/1)^(1*4)
A = 11,653.65589441
A = 11,653.66
That's the amount of money Tammy will have at the end of 4 years.
Subtract off the principal from this value to get the interest.
interest = A - P
interest = 11,653.66 - 10,000
interest = 1,653.66

Step-by-step explanation:
Given the function that models the height of an object as
h(t) = -16t^2+ 344t
The object hit the ground at h(t) = 0
Substitute
0 = -16t^2+ 344t
16t^2 = 344t
16t = 344
t = 344/16
t = 21.5
Hence it takes 21.5secs for the object to hit the ground
<h3>What are trigonometric ratios?</h3>
Trigonometric ratios are defined as the ratio of different sides of a right angle triangle with respect to one angle of the right angled triangle.
Length of the wire = Hypotenuse of the triangle = X
Base of the triangle = Distance from the bottom of the tower to the point where wire is attached on ground = 20 m
Angle b/w Hypotenuse and Base of triangle = 46°
cos(θ) = Base / Hypotenuse
cos(46) = 20 / X
X = 20 / cos(46)
X = 28.79 m
Hence, the length of the wire is 28.79 m.
